BIOS Update Status
- AGESA 1.2.0.3C
Improves high-density memory compatibility, allowing stable operation of 4x DIMM configurations and 256GB total capacity.
- AGESA 1.2.7.0
Major enablement patch for next-generation 2026 processors; updates the PSP firmware and improves USB compatibility.
- AGESA 1.3.0.0
Preliminary support for the next major AM5 architecture revision; includes significant security hardening and memory training overhauls.

BIOS Release Notes Analysis
Launch Stability & Compatibility
Version F3 establishes initial platform support for Ryzen 9000 'Granite Ridge' processors via AGESA 1.1.7.0. Following this, version F4 updates to AGESA 1.2.0.0a to enable Curve Shaper, allowing users to define distinct undervolt curves for variable thermal and frequency states. Version F5b introduces a dedicated toggle to increase CPU TDP from 65W to 105W for enhanced performance. Versions F5d through F5f implement AGESA 1.2.0.2a to support X3D Turbo Mode and enable EZ-OC profiles for co-branded AORUS/XPG memory modules.
Feature Maturity & Hardware Support
Versions F6a and F6 transition to AGESA 1.2.0.3a, enabling support for Ryzen 9000X3D processors and optimizing inter-core latency for 2CCD configurations when paired with updated chipset drivers. Version F5g stabilizes AGESA 1.2.0.2b and introduces Zen5 Gaming Optimizations to refine thread scheduling logic. Extended software support arrives in version F9 with the integration of the AI TOP Utility, while version F11 prepares the architecture for next-generation processors via AGESA 1.2.8.0.
Critical Security & Power Management
Version F5a mitigates the high-severity Sinkclose vulnerability (SMM Lock Bypass) by integrating AGESA 1.2.0.1a. Security hardening continues in version F6, which addresses the AMD CPU microcode signature verification flaw (CVE-2024-36347). Version F8 updates to AGESA 1.2.0.3e to resolve the TPM out-of-bounds read vulnerability (CVE-2025-2884). Finally, version F11 patches the critical Hynix Rowhammer vulnerability (CVE-2025-6202) affecting specific DDR5 memory modules.
